Tampa Bay Rays Preview

The Tampa Bay Rays have a 12-10 record this season and are sitting in the second place of the AL East. They have a 4-3 home record and are coming off a 1-6 home loss against the Reds. Their previous three games were a 3-6 road loss, an 8-7 road win, and a 1-5 road loss against the Pirates.

The Rays have a .256 batting average this season, .329 OBP and .377 Slugging percentage. Tampa Bay’s pitching staff has a 4.54 ERA and 1.27 WHIP. Chandler Simpson is the team’s best hitter with a .337 batting average. Yandy Diaz leads the team in RBI with 17, and Junior Caminero adds a team‑high 5 home runs.

Steven Matz (L) is the projected starting pitcher for the Rays, and he has a 3-0 record, 3.80 ERA and 1.03 WHIP.

Cincinnati Reds Preview

The Cincinnati Reds have a 15-8 record this season and are sitting in the first place of the NL Central. They have a 9-2 away record and are coming off a 6-1 road win against the Rays. They won their previous three games on the road against the Twins by scores of 7-4, 5-4, and 2-1.

The Reds have a .204 batting average this season, .296 OBP and .332 Slugging percentage. Cincinnati’s pitching staff has a 3.36 ERA and 1.34 WHIP. Sal Stewart is the team’s best hitter with a .289 batting average, also leading the team in RBI with 21 and adding a team‑high 8 home runs.

Chase Burns (R) is the projected starting pitcher for the Reds, and he has a 1-1 record, 2.42 ERA and 1.07 WHIP.

Reds vs Rays Prediction

The Reds have won their last four meetings against the Rays and both teams are tied 2-2 in their last four meetings in Tampa.

In this Reds vs Rays Prediction, both teams are coming at a pickem price. Both teams have been in opposite trajectories lately, as the Reds are 6-1 in their last 7 games and the Rays 1-3 in their last 4. The Reds also put a better pitcher on the mound, as Burns has been excellent this season and has one earned run or less in three of his four starts this season and the Reds have the league’s best bullpen to back him up, so I like them to get the job done on the road today. Take the Reds on the moneyline.
